  "textContent": "A digital angular velocity detection device, including a stator formed on a substrate. A rotor operable to rotate in response to an inertial force is provided. The rotor has a plurality of electrodes formed at regular intervals on a curve at a predetermined radius away from a center of the rotor. A detector having detection electrodes facing the plurality of electrodes is provided. The detection electrodes are operable to detect a rotation angle of the rotor based on a number of electrostatic capacitance variations generated between the plurality of electrodes and the detection electrodes.",
